The study was on the biology of the eastern king prawn and economics of the fishery with minor dialogue on the fishery bycatch. Nevertheless, choices for spatial and temporal closures and caps on overall fishing work had been explored that could have ramifications for the deepwater chondrichthyan bycatch, that is, probably supplying a gain through management of fishing pressure. A closure in part of the deepwater northern EKP location was regarded but implementation not advisable as analyses indicated no reward to generate or capture value. The study proposed continuation of an EKP fishery steering committee to enable more successful evaluation and implementation of administration actions in the fishery. This could provide a forum for thought of steps to ensure the sustainability of the deepwater chondrichthyan bycatch. Any proposed study and monitoring ingredient of the EKP fishery management could contain prioritisation of the deepwater chondrichthyans with regard to those species most likely to be most susceptible to fishing pressure, and advertise support for far better recording of these kinds of species via logbooks, onboard digital monitoring techniques and observers. There is an implicit require for species-specific existence history research of some of these probably much more susceptible species. Support for study of new techniques that might minimize the catch of deepwater chondrichthyans would also be of benefit. The species all have life background traits typical of deep habitats and indicative of low organic productivity, even though variability in their existence background and distributions result in various degrees of resilience to fishing pressure. This highlights the require for each and every species to be individually assessed for danger from the fishery. More information is necessary on the catches of some species to make certain their sustainability.
